Grain export 2019/20: supplies surged 2.1x

From the start of the 2019/20 season, Ukraine exported 696 thou. tons of grain and leguminous crops. Commodities shipment increased 2.1x (363 thou. tons) from the prior year's comparative period — 333 thou. tons.

In the reporting period, by the data of the Agrarian Ministry grain exported volumes are as follows:

  • wheat —  71 thou. tons (up 21 thou. tons y-o-y);
  • barley — 36 thou. tons (down 66 thou. tons y-o-y);
  • corn — 558 thou. tons (up 408 thou. tons y-o-y).

Rye was not shipped in the indicated period.

In the 2018/19 season, grain exports from Ukraine reached 49,74 mmt. This volume is 21 percent (10,37 mmt) higher from the indicator for the last year's comparative period (39,37 mmt).
